The Cyan Profound Martial Academy offers a variety of academy missions for disciples, divided into four levels: simple, elite, difficult, and hell.

Simple tasks are mostly for Spirit Pill Martial Artists, elite tasks range from Yang Wheel level one to five, difficult tasks correspond to Yang Wheel level six to nine, and hell tasks are prepared for a few disciples in the Divine Illumination Realm.

The more difficult the task, the more dangerous and higher the level.

Collecting materials, hunting demon beasts, chasing down fugitives, eliminating bandit threats, and other miscellaneous tasks of the academy...

The entire Cyan Profound Mansion is within the task range of the Cyan Profound Martial Academy, and in order to complete certain missions, they might even head to so commandery cities or deadly terrains.

The task content is not mandatory, but every disciple of the academy must complete at least one mission each month, and if they die during mission execution, the academy will provide compensation to the deceased’s family or sect.

Executing tasks and obtaining contribution points is the only way for academy disciples to exchange resources from the academy.

It can be said that every grown disciple of the academy has climbed out from various tasks, from mountains of corpses and seas of blood!
